This was a good read. The vibes were almost completely different from the first book in this series. I feel like the first book was very optimistic and light even though everyday was a fight for Oraya's life. The second one has a more darker feel because it is dealing woth grief. Even though Oraya cares for Raihn she has to come to terms with the fact that he killed her father. Then she has to deal with the grief of losing said father while getting revelations about him that paint him in a different light than she's used to. All while dealing with political machinations that could lead to get death. It is honestly a lot to handle. Seeing that she was able to make it through was so satisfying. Also being able to reconcile the father she knew to the man who she learned about. Heart wrenching. All in all, it was a great story.
The spice was doing the thang. Even though Oraya and Raihn had some major relationship issues to work through, their love for one another shined through. 3 out of 5 on the spice scale. Overall I would recommend this series to anyone who loves Romantasy. The duet for them is complete but the story of this kingdom has more to tell us!! Can't wait to continue this series!
